H Trigger modes include edge, logic, pulse, serial (CSA7000 Series, optional
on TDS7000 S eries and TDS6000 Series, and not available on TDS7104 and
TDS7054), communication (CSA7000 Series and optional on TDS7000
Series and TDS6000 Series), and sequence at up to 4 GHz bandwidth,
depending on the model
H Powerful built-in measurement capability, including histograms, automatic
measurements, eye pattern measurements (CSA7000 Series and optional on
TDS7000 Series and TDS6000 Series), and measurement statistics
H A large 10.4 inch (264.2 mm) color display that supports color grading of
waveform data to show sample density
H MultiView Zoom to view and compare up to four zoom areas at a time. Lock
and manually or automatically scroll up to four zoom areas.
H An intuitive, graphical user interface (UI), with online help that is built in
and available on screen
H Internal, removable disk storage
H Wide array of probing solutions
Product Software
The instrument includes the following software:
H System Software, which includes a specially configured version of
Windows 2000, comes preinstalled on the instrument. Windows 2000 is the
operating system on which the user-interface application of this product runs,
and provides an open desktop for you to install other compatible applica-
tions. Do not attempt to substitute any version of Windows that is not
specifically provided by Tektronix for use with your instrument.
H Product Software. Comes preinstalled on the instrument. This software,
running on Windows 2000, is the instrument application. This software starts
automatically when the instrument is powered on, and provides the user
interface (UI) and all other instrument control functions. You can also
minimize the instrument application.
